Abstract
The utility model discloses a mould for producing screw rotor, it includes cylindric body (1), and body (1) inner wall is equipped with spiral channel (2) that match with screw rotor (3) external screw thread shape. And a qualified spiral channel can be formed on the outer surface of the pipe body only by penetrating the pipe body through the die by matching with certain equipment. Description
Technical field
The utility model relates to technical field of mold, specifically is a kind of mould that is used to produce screw rotor.
Background technology
The screw rotor of prior art is generally cylindrical body, and the outer surface of this screw rotor is provided with a plurality of spirality channels, like Fig. 1, shown in Figure 2.Existing screw rotor all adopts the lathe turning cylindrical body to form, and manufacturing procedure is loaded down with trivial details, complicated, and labor cost is high.
The utility model content
The technical problem that the utility model will solve is; Overcome the defective of above prior art; A kind of mould that is used to produce screw rotor is provided; It adopts body as the screw rotor body, and need not only needs that body is passed this mould and can form qualified spirality channel at outer surface of tube body the turning processing of body surface.
The technical scheme of the utility model is, a kind of mould that is used to produce screw rotor, and it comprises cylindric body, inner body wall is provided with the spirality channel that matches with screw rotor external screw thread shape.
Described spirality channel is five.
The beneficial effect of the utility model is: the mould that the utility model is used to produce screw rotor cooperates certain device, and the hollow body of cylindricality is passed mould, through finish draw, pull out, extend, disposablely processes needed screw rotor; Therefore need not only needs that body is passed this mould and can form qualified spirality channel at outer surface of tube body the turning processing of body surface.

The specific embodiment
Below be the utility model preferred embodiment, but therefore do not limit the protection domain of the utility model.
In conjunction with Fig. 3, shown in Figure 4, a kind of mould that is used to produce screw rotor, it comprises cylindric body 1, body 1 inwall is provided with the spirality channel 2 that matches with screw rotor 3 external screw thread shapes.
Described spirality channel 2 is five.
Be provided with spirality channel 2 in the utility model mould, be used to produce hollow screw rotor 3 shown in Figure 1, the utility model is that cooperating equipment uses, and during cooperating equipment, the utility model rotates, and screw rotor 3 passes the passage translation of mould.So just can form the spirality lines on screw rotor 3 surfaces.
